Today was an off day, I'm not feeling too bad. My knee is a little stiff and I'm feeling a little drained over all but not bad at all. I was officially named to the Canada Games team today so I have five weeks to get from where I am now to putting myself in medal contention. I think I'm closer than the result sheet has been showing as of late. I'm starting to feel more like my old self again I have a few major tech things that are holding me back and when I fix them and get a chance to jump fresh I should have a very good outcome at the next meet. I know that I have 14.50m+ in me when I put everything together. I need to continue opening up the hop phase (tomorrow's focus), work on the step arm drive, keep my gaze forward during the step/jump transition and clean up the landing.
